Hey, Scott from Ableton here. I've uploaded another version of the scripts to try out. This still mostly only addresses the metering bug, but "hopefully" this fixes nightscope's issue. If it doesn't address the issue please let me know.

Additionally, on the MCU Pro, pressing the Pan mode button multiple times, or enabling the level meters from the IO, Send, or Effect modes would also show a blank "...." display instead of each mode's values. This should also hopefully be resolved, but please let me know if it isn't or you're running into any other strange behaviour.

Please follow Simon's instructions from below. Your .zip folder should have a "v2" at the end. Thanks again for trying this out!

Installation instructions:

Step 1.

Download and unzip the file. It will unzip into the following 3 folders: MackieControl, MackieControl_Classic & MackieControlXT

Leave this folder structure as is!

Step 2.

Navigate to the folder “MIDI Remote Scripts”. You'll find this here:

Windows:

C:\ProgramData\Ableton\Live x\Resources\MIDI Remote Scripts\ on Windows 7 and Vista and C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Application Data\Ableton\Live x\Resources\MIDI Remote Scripts\ on Windows XP.

Mac:

Locate the “Live.app” file here: Macintosh HD/Applications/Live x.x.x./Live.app
Right click on the “Live.app” file and choose “Show Package Contents”
Open the folder: Contents/App-Resources/MIDI Remote Scripts/

Please refer to the following knowledge base article for further information on how to access hidden folders on Windows and Mac OS X.

Step 3.

With Live closed, move the folders you extracted in Step 1 to the MIDI Remote Scripts folder, replacing the existing Mackie folders (you can back them up first to be safe if you like).
